This book is a comprehensive collection of research papers presented at 22nd International Corrosion Congress held on October 22-26, 2024, in Xi'an, China. The book serves as a valuable resource of the critical progress and technical advances in corrosion and protection for academics, researchers, and professionals worldwide. The book focuses on the latest findings and progress of corrosion and protection in natural environments including atmospheric corrosion, marine biofouling and protection technologies, marine corrosion and protection, corrosion of archaeological and historical artifacts and microbiological corrosion etc.
The International Corrosion Council (ICC), founded in 1961, consists of representatives of countries interested in increasing the benefits to be derived from the advancement of corrosion science and engineering. These representatives, currently from 64 member countries, are generally appointed by nationally recognized corrosion societies or by national organizations with a significant interest in corrosion. This committee acts for the Council between International Corrosion Congress meetings which are normally held every three years.

Prof. Xiaogang Li is one of the leaders in the field of materials corrosion and protection in China and currently serves as the director of the National Materials Corrosion and Protection Data Centre, the head of the National Field Observatory Network of Environmental Corrosion of Materials, the president of the Chinese Society of Corrosion and Protection, the delegate of China in the International Corrosion Council, the editor-in-chief of the Springer Nature partner journal "npj Materials Degradation," and chief advisor to the editorial board of "Corrosion Science." He has published 12 books and 650 peer-reviewed papers with 26,695 a citation of over 27000. He has been one of the world's most highly cited authors during the past three years. His concept of "Corrosion Big Data" has been highly recognized by the experts in corrosion and protection all over the world.
